# Handover: Request Tracing

For the release manager: I'm transferring ownership of the Threadline tracing layer to Maren ahead of the next cut. Every service in the Quaverly mesh propagates a trace header injected at the gateway; spans are sampled at the collector, not at origin, so changing sample rates never requires redeploying services. Please verify the collector is healthy before sign-off, since missing spans block the release dashboard. The collector's current configuration values appear below.

service settings:
[istmir]
host = istmir.nelvrocorp.internal
user = istmir_svc
database = istmir_prod

LEADERSHIP REVIEW BRIEFING — Harwick & Pell
Topic: Joint venture with Quillon Freight

Quick version for sales leads: the JV would give us cold-chain capacity across the Norrick corridor without buying trucks. Terms look fair — 55/45 split, shared dispatch desk. Main snag is branding rights, still being haggled. Keep pipelines warm but quiet. Confidential planning detail follows below.

management briefing: Only 33 of the 205 pilot accounts renewed Kasath, so a churn review is set for October 17. Weniusek Logistics is in early talks to buy Holethax Freight for about $345.6 million.

## Break-glass: Invoicepress Renderer

Welcome aboard! The Invoicepress PDF renderer normally pulls its template-signing creds automatically, but if the credential broker is down and invoices stop rendering, you're allowed to break glass. Ping whoever's on call first — seriously. If nobody answers within 15 minutes, unseal the fallback vault yourself and file an incident note afterward. The vault prompts for the recovery passphrase, which is kept here for emergencies.

unlock words, fawig-bagef: olidor-holir-istox-holath-tamys-quenion-giliel

Welcome to the Crumbletrack team! Our crash-report pipeline ingests symbols from Peakhollow builds, dedupes stack traces, and files tickets automatically — you mostly just triage the dashboard. First task: get read access to the symbol vault so retraces work locally. To open the vault on your first login, enter the passphrase below.

strongbox words: ralax-sileth-queniel-zorvan-drumir-gordor-kasok-julox-fenwyn-gormir-quenath-fraiel-ralys-fenath